VCA Inc. is seeking a Veterinary Assistant to join their team in Miami, Florida. The role involves supporting veterinarians and technicians, maintaining patient flow, and ensuring a high standard of care for pets.
Suitable candidates should have a NAVTA-approved certification or an equivalent combination of education and experience. The position offers an hourly pay range of $15.19 – $19.41, with comprehensive benefits to support your well-being and professional growth.
The Veterinary Assistant is a key member of the hospital team who supports and assists the veterinarians and veterinary technicians, ensuring the safety of pets, clients and other associates, and the continuity of quality veterinary care.
Certificate of completion from a NAVTA‑approved veterinary assistant program or the equ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ities. High school diploma or equivalent preferred.
Must be able to perform all required skills of NAVTA‑approved veterinary assistant programs at a level that aids in the efficiency of the practice.
The Vet Assistant provides professional, efficient and exceptional service at all times, making sure that clients and pets are comfortable in the hospital. You will use your technical skills on a daily basis, within state practice acts and as outlined in the NAVTA guidelines for veterinary assistant skills and duties.
